Transaction 21531c83d866897e36dd881dc604c3c3175f5776d85ed5fefbef14620e77e656
1 Input
1 Output
-
21531c83d866897e36dd881dc604c3c3175f5776d85ed5fefbef14620e77e656:0
- value
- 36691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98ef7939169af23f1d90c33b4985303236646ab3 OP_EQUAL
- address
- 3FdfWcaxB8XX7TptStQBycwuY3EUtZmPHc